Event Description
According to the reporter, post-operatively, there was a bile leakage.It was noted that there was no problem encountered during the procedure.The clips from the 2 devices did not hold the tissue.To resolve the issue, the surgeon control with endoscopic retrograde cholangiopancreatography procedure that was performed the next day to resolve the issue.
